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: all patients anticipating upper extremity surgery, age: 19 to 80 years, American Society of Anesthesiologists physical status (ASA)I to III
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: neuropathy in the operated limb, coagulation disorders, known allergy to local anesthetics, local infection at the puncture site,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ease or respiratory failure, pregnancy or breast feeding,prior surgery in the supraclavicular region, obesity, uncooperative patients, patients' refusal
